Hello all,

I booked a room at Aspen Suites in Bangkok yesterday for 4 nights for a total of THB 3608.09 with taxes.....a bargain I thought

I was sent a confirmation of my booking soon after.

I've just received the following from the hotel.

"Dear xx_xx_x,Good Afternoon from Aspen Suites Central reservation‼!
Regard to your reservation, I sincere apologize to inform that the rate in reservation under GK 6098 was incorrect due to technical problem actually,the correct rate should be THB 7,216.
Please kindly understand and forgive us for inconvenience case.

Should you require more information please do not hesitate to contact us.
Best Regards,


xx_xx_x"

Where do I stand on this?....do they have to honour the original booking regardless?

Thanks
